Why Aquarium Weight Matters
Physics dictates that water weighs approximately 8.34 pounds per gallon (or about 1 kg per liter) at space temperature level. When confined in a glass box, that weight multiplies quickly.
Ignoring the overall weight of an aquarium can lead to catastrophic effects, consisting of:
- Flooring Damage: Sagging floorboards, split tiles, or contorting hardwood.
- Structural Failure: In serious cases, unsupported floorings can cave in, causing huge residential or commercial property damage.
- Tank Rupture: If a stand or flooring droops unevenly, the pressure distribution on the aquarium modifications. This produces tension points on the silicone seams, possibly causing leaks or total tank failure.
The Formula: How to Calculate Fish Tank Weight
To discover the real overall weight of a set-up aquarium, one must account for 4 main parts:
- Empty Tank Weight: The glass or acrylic structure itself.
- Water Weight: The volume of water increased by 8.34 lbs/gallon.
- Substrate Weight: Gravel, sand, or aquasoil.
- Design and Equipment: Rocks, driftwood, filters, and lighting components.
The basic formula looks like this:
₤ ₤ text Total Weight = text Empty Tank + ( text Gallons times 8.34) + text Substrate + text Decoration and Equipment ₤ ₤
Let's break down each element to see how they accumulate.
Standard Aquarium Sizes and Weights (Reference Table)
To make preparing much easier, the table below outlines the approximated filled weight of typical aquarium sizes. Remember that these numbers presume basic glass tanks filled with water, a common layer of gravel, and basic design.
Tank Size (Gallons)Approximate Dimensions (L x W x H)Empty Weight (pounds)Estimated Filled Weight (pounds)Estimated Filled Weight (kg)5 Gallon16" x 8" x 10"7 pounds|55 pounds|25 kg10 Gallon20" x 10" x 12"11 pounds|110 lbs|50 kg20 Gallon High24" x 12" x 16"25 lbs|225 pounds|102 kg20 Gallon Long30" x 12" x 12"26 lbs|220 lbs|100 kg29 Gallon30" x 12" x 18"33 pounds|330 pounds|150 kg40 Gallon Breeder36" x 18" x 16"55 lbs|450 lbs|204 kg55 Gallon48" x 13" x 21"78 lbs|625 pounds|283 kg75 Gallon48" x 18" x 21"120 lbs|850 lbs|385 kg90 Gallon48" x 18" x 24"140 pounds|1,050 pounds|476 kg125 Gallon72" x 18" x 22"215 pounds|1,400 lbs|635 kg
Note: Acrylic tanks are generally 40% to 50% lighter than glass tanks of the exact same volume, though the water weight stays identical.
Beyond the Water: Factoring in Substrate and Hardscape
While water constitutes the large majority of an aquarium's weight, the interior elements can add an unexpected number of pounds to the last tally.
1. Substrate (Sand and Gravel)
Most fish tanks require a 1-to-2-inch layer of substrate.
- Standard Gravel/Sand: Weighs approximately 100 pounds per cubic foot when wet.
- Aquasoil (Planted Tank Substrate): Generally lighter and more permeable, weighing around 50 to 60 pounds per cubic foot when filled.
Guideline: For a basic 55-gallon tank, plan on adding 50 to 75 pounds of substrate.
2. Rocks and Driftwood
Aquascaping typically includes heavy materials like Seiyriu stone, Dragon stone, or dense hardwoods like Mopani.
- Thick rocks can weigh anywhere from 50 to 100+ pounds in a greatly scaped tank (such as an Iwagumi design).
- Water-logged driftwood absorbs moisture, adding a lot more weight to the setup.
Where Should You Place Your Tank? Floor Safety Guidelines
Knowing the overall weight is only half the battle; knowing where to put the tank is where structural security comes into play.
Flooring Joists and Load-Bearing Walls
- Perpendicular Placement: Always location large aquariums (55 gallons and up) perpendicular to the flooring joists. This disperses the weight throughout multiple joists instead of focusing it on simply a couple of parallel beams.
- Near Load-Bearing Walls: Position heavy tanks close to exterior walls or interior bearing walls. Floors are inherently stronger and experience less deflection near the structural assistances of a home.
2nd Floor vs. Ground Floor
- Concrete Slabs (Ground Floor/Basement): Concrete can support essentially any property aquarium weight without problem. Weight distribution is rarely a concern here.
- Wooden Subfloors (Upper Stories): Standard residential building regulations typically require floors to support a "live load" of 30 to 40 pounds per square foot. However, a large Aquarium Stocking Calculator develops a high "concentrated load."
- Example: A 75-gallon tank footprint is roughly 48" x 18" (6 square feet). Weighing 850 pounds total, that equates to over 140 pounds per square foot-- well above standard minimum building codes. For that reason, upper-story positionings for large tanks need mindful structural examination.
Tips for Safely Supporting a Heavy Aquarium
If you are planning a medium-to-large aquarium setup, think about the following finest practices to make sure security:
- Invest in a Rated Stand: Never place an aquarium on makeshift furniture like old dressers or lightweight desks. Aquarium stands are specifically engineered to support vertical loads and avoid twisting.
- Use Leveling Mats: Uneven floors produce pressure points on the bottom glass pane. Utilize a self-leveling foam mat beneath rimless glass tanks to disperse weight equally.
- Speak With a Structural Engineer: If you are installing a tank bigger than 90 gallons on the second floor of an older home, seeking advice from a professional contractor or structural engineer offers assurance.
